Functional Description

SAFE (Semantic Annotation Factory Environment)is a software suite and a methodology for the implementation and support of annotation factories. An annotation factory is a process implemented by software engineers to deploy information extraction, one of the core technologies which makes semantic textual annotation feasible. The SAFE plugin is a web service enabling a user to perform semantic annotation on a set of documents and to view the results as an ontology.

User Documentation

Installation:

  • download the JAR file
  • put it in the plugins directory of your Neon Toolkit

Use:

  • Click the SAFE button in the Neon Toolkit.
  • Select the directory containing the texts to annotate
  • Select the directory to place the output
  • Click Run
  • The resulting ontologies can be viewed in the Toolkit in the usual way.
